CyanogenMod是一个基于Android的开源操作系统,提供了丰富的定制选项和功能。随着智能手机的普及,许多用户希望能对手机的操作系统进行个性化的调整,CyanogenMod应运而生。本文将详细介绍CyanogenMod的GitHub项目,涵盖其背景、主要功能、使用方法,以及在开源社区中的影响。
1. CyanogenMod的背景
CyanogenMod最初由Steve Kondik创建,作为对Android的增强版本,旨在提供更好的用户体验。由于其出色的功能和自由度,CyanogenMod迅速赢得了用户的青睐。
2. CyanogenMod的GitHub项目概述
CyanogenMod的代码托管在GitHub上,这使得开发者和用户可以轻松访问、修改和分发其代码。GitHub上的CyanogenMod项目包含了:
- 源代码:开发人员可以从中获取最新的代码更新。
- 文档:详细说明了如何构建和安装CyanogenMod。
- 问题追踪:用户和开发者可以在这里报告问题,提出功能请求。
3. CyanogenMod的主要功能
CyanogenMod提供了一系列强大的功能,吸引了大量的用户。
3.1 界面定制
用户可以通过CyanogenMod的设置界面,对手机的界面进行多种定制,如主题、图标和布局等。
3.2 性能优化
CyanogenMod通过对Android系统的优化,提高了设备的性能,包括电池寿命和运行速度。
3.3 隐私保护
CyanogenMod提供了丰富的隐私设置,用户可以控制哪些应用可以访问他们的个人数据。
4. 如何使用CyanogenMod
4.1 下载CyanogenMod
用户可以在CyanogenMod的GitHub页面上找到最新的ROM版本,下载链接通常在发布页面中。
4.2 安装CyanogenMod
- 准备工作:确保你的设备已解锁Bootloader,并安装了自定义恢复环境(如TWRP)。
- 刷入ROM:通过自定义恢复环境刷入CyanogenMod ROM,具体步骤请参考GitHub上的安装说明。
5. CyanogenMod对开源社区的影响
CyanogenMod不仅是一个操作系统项目,更是开源社区的重要组成部分。它激励了其他开发者参与到开源项目中来,促进了知识共享和技术进步。
6. CyanogenMod的未来
虽然CyanogenMod已于2016年停止更新,但它的影响力依然存在。许多基于CyanogenMod的ROM项目依然活跃,如LineageOS,继续为用户提供定制的Android体验。
FAQ
1. CyanogenMod与LineageOS有什么关系?
CyanogenMod在2016年停止了开发,后来其社区成员创建了LineageOS,以继续提供基于Android的开源操作系统。LineageOS可以视为CyanogenMod的继承者,保留了许多原有的特性并进行了改进。
2. CyanogenMod的安装难度大吗?
安装CyanogenMod的难度主要取决于用户对Android系统的熟悉程度。对于新手用户,建议仔细阅读官方文档并按照步骤操作,确保设备备份数据以防万一。
3. 如何报告CyanogenMod中的问题?
用户可以通过CyanogenMod的GitHub项目页面中的问题追踪器,报告任何软件中的问题。提供详细的信息将有助于开发者更快地解决问题。
4. 使用CyanogenMod会影响设备保修吗?
通常情况下,安装CyanogenMod会导致设备的保修失效,特别是当你解锁Bootloader和刷入自定义ROM时。建议在刷机前查看设备厂商的保修政策。
5. CyanogenMod是否适用于所有安卓设备?
CyanogenMod支持多种Android设备,但并不是所有设备都有相应的ROM可用。用户可以在GitHub上查看特定设备的支持情况。
总之,CyanogenMod作为一个重要的开源项目,其影响力不仅在于提供了优质的用户体验,更在于推动了开源社区的发展。希望本文能帮助您更好地理解CyanogenMod及其在GitHub上的项目。